Job Summary:
As a Financial Reporting Specialist within our Financial Services team, you will be responsible for preparing primary financial statements and related notes in accordance with accounting and regulatory disclosure requirements. You will liaise with partner sites for external deliveries and communicate status effectively. You will also interact with stakeholders to address any accounting or financial reporting-related queries.
Job Responsibilities:
  • Prepare primary financial statements and related notes per accounting and regulatory requirements.
  • Review financial statements for numerical accuracy and disclosure quality.
  • Liaise with partner sites for external deliveries and timely status communication.
  • Interact with stakeholders to address accounting or financial reporting queries.
  • Act on process improvement opportunities and recommend changes.
  • Ensure adherence to risk and control checks for client portfolios.
  • Follow required checklists and SOPs, updating post-audit cycles.
  • Collaborate with internal control team on arising issues.
  • Encourage team efficiency and idea generation.
  • Manage initiatives alongside daily workload.
  • Work under pressure to meet tight deadlines.

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ills:
  • Possess 3+ years of experience in Financial Reporting or Audit in the Funds industry.
  • Hold a postgraduate degree/CA/CPA with a major in Finance/Accounting.
  • Work effectively within a team and build key internal relationships.
  • Demonstrate strong attention to detail in document review and analytical capabilities.
  • Understand all primary GAAPs - Irish/UK, IFRS, US GAAP.
  • Work under pressure and meet tight deadlines during peak delivery times.
  • Implement change, efficiencies, and manage initiatives alongside daily tasks.

What We Do

JPMorgan Chase & Co. (NYSE: JPM) is a leading global financial services firm with assets of $3.7 trillion and operations worldwide. The firm is a leader in investment banking, financial services for consumers and small businesses, commercial banking, financial transaction processing, and asset management. A component of the Dow Jones Industrial Average, JPMorgan Chase & Co. serves millions of consumers in the United States and many of the world’s most prominent corporate, institutional and government clients under its J.P. Morgan and Chase brands.
